    Coming back to this later: I really actually like how the _predator_ is the one to emphasize caution and patience, because that's how carnivores actually work in real live. Hunting is expensive, calorie-wise, so most predators don't strike unless they think they'll get a good return on investment - they can't afford to burn themselves out chasing after healthy prey that can just get away from them or defend itself! Meanwhile, herbivores are able to eat constantly without expending anywhere near as many calories, so they can afford to expend a lot more calories running away from even theoretical threats... or striking preemptively, which is why hippos are so terrifying.

    I love the hornbill designs. I work with hornbills and wanted to note that in some larger hornbills, males have red eyes and females have white eyes. I noticed that was also the case for these pied hornbills in the picture. Just a neat little tidbit for the species where males and females are almost identical.

    Aztec language pro tips from someone that studies it:
    “x” is always the “sh” sound
    “hu” is always a “wh” sound
    “cu” is always “kw”
    “qu” is always just “k-“
    “ci” on the other hand is “see”
    “tl” is a single syllable, not two. You make it by forming the shape of a “t” sound and then pushing out an “L” sound on the sides of your teeth.
    Emphasis is always on second to last syllable. You can blame Spanish monks for weird spelling.
    Examples:
    Cihuatl - “SEE-watl”
    Macahuitl - “ma-KA-weetl”
    Axolotl - “ah-SHO-lotl”
    Huitzilipochtli - “wee-tsee-lee-POCH-tlee”
    Quetzalcoatl - “Ket-sal-KO-watl”
